Tile Floor Water Extraction Cost In Three Points, AZ

The cost of tile floor water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Three Points, AZ. These estimates are based on average cost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area.
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$1,500 The size of the affected area and the type of equipment used.
Cleaning and Disinfecting $100 – $500 The type of cleaning solutions used and the size of the affected area.
Final Inspection $50 – $200 The complexity of the job and the time required for the inspection.
Emergency Response Fee $100 – $500 The time of day and the urgency of the situation.
Travel Fee $50 – $200 The distance from our location to your home.

Q: How do I prevent tile floor water extraction in the future?

A: To prevent tile floor water extraction in the future, it’s essential to regularly inspect your home for signs of moisture and address any issues quickly. You should also consider installing a sump pump or backup sump pump to help prevent water from accumulating in your home. Also, make sure to keep an eye on your appliances and plumbing systems to catch any potential leaks early on.
